Sharman Joshi’s Medical Dreams: A New Digital Series
Sharman Joshi is set to captivate audiences with his latest web series, Medical Dreams. This series will delve into the lives of students preparing for the National Eligibility cum Entrance Test (NEET), one of India’s most challenging examinations. It promises to offer a realistic portrayal of the struggles, aspirations, and determination required to secure a spot in medical colleges. The recently released trailer has already sparked significant excitement among fans, who are eager to witness this compelling narrative unfold.
When and Where to Watch Medical Dreams
Medical Dreams will premiere on February 4, 2025, exclusively on TVF’s Girliyapa YouTube channel. This choice of platform ensures that the series is accessible to a broad audience. Viewers can enjoy the show without any subscription fees, making it easy for both aspiring medical students and general entertainment seekers to tune in. Official Trailer and Plot of Medical Dreams
The official trailer for Medical Dreams offers a sneak peek into the lives of three NEET aspirants: Shree, Dhwani, and Samarth. Each character comes from a unique background, showcasing the diverse experiences of students preparing for this crucial exam. Their journey is guided by Subrat Sinha, a dedicated biology teacher played by Sharman Joshi. Sinha serves as a mentor, providing wisdom and motivation to his students as they navigate the academic pressures and personal challenges they face.

Cast and Crew of Medical Dreams
Medical Dreams boasts a talented ensemble cast, with Sharman Joshi taking on the pivotal role of Subrat Sinha. He is joined by a strong supporting cast, including Rrama Sharma, Aishwarya, Rishabh Joshi, Saloni Daini, Boloram Das, Garima Vikrant Singh, and Jaya Ojha. Each actor brings their unique flair to the series, enhancing the storytelling experience.
The series is created by Arunabh Kumar and Anant Singh Bhaatu, known for their innovative approach to digital content. Direction is handled by Ashutosh Pankaj, who aims to bring authenticity to the narrative. The screenplay has been crafted by a talented team, including Swasti Jain, Abhishek Srivastava, Swarnadeep Biswas, and Nikita Okhade.
